PN70733: Automated Solid-Phase Extraction of Phthalates for Drinking Water Samples
Description
Phthalates are widely used in a large variety of consumer products to provide flexibility and durability to plastics such as polyvinyl chloride (PVC) including medical devices, children’s toys, personal care products, and food packaging. When used in PVC production phthalates tend to evaporate into the air and leach into water and soil over time. Humans and other living organisms can be exposed to these toxic phthalates and the U.S.EPA has written Method 506 for monitoring of these compounds. This application note provides a method for SPE and GC-ECD to determine phthalates in drinking water.Market: | Environmental |
